21 Days to Self Love by Sara Drury

Sara Drury’s decade spent working as an entrepreneur in the beauty industry led her to discovering a missing link between inner beauty and outer beauty. To validate her theory, Drury began years of research that took her beauty expertise beneath the surface to help people bridge the gap from the inside out. With her first book, 21 Days to Self-Love, Drury works toward closing that gap by leading women through processes to unlock their inner magic and create the life of their dreams.

Drury describes her new book as a self-coaching guide and workbook filled with short, actionable tactics, “The book is meant to be your companion and I am your guide. For 21 days, I ask the reader to set aside 10-30 minutes daily to do the work inside. It takes approximately 21 days for new habit to start to form. Since self-love is all about rewiring your brain and changing your mindset habits, I created the book and program around 21 days.”

Miraval Austin

Miraval Austin opened in early 2019 and I had the pleasure of visiting in September.  I have to say that I loved the experience – and – if you’re a loyal fan of the Tucson location then you’ll need to give yourself a little time to embrace what Austin has to offer. They have a great team that is passionate about this location and attentive to guests’ needs.

Tip: Be sure to leave your digital devices turned off as this is a non-dig resort, which ensures a ‘Be Present’ mode of enjoyment. And a digital detox is probably what you need to fully immerse into a healthier lifestyle.  It was for me!

There are 117 beautiful and comfortable guestrooms and suites, the Life in Balance Spa, a 10-acre farm and ranch, a state-of-the-art Life in Balance Culinary Kitchen, and other lovely buildings and gardens.   There are new treatments and wellness classes as well as the tried and true from Miraval Arizona.

My favorite spot though is the Solidago Garden, where I took this photo. It’s a calming, beautiful, and inspiring space – my new go-to spot for solitude.

The Lodge at Woodloch, Hawley, PA

Return to nature at this wellness resort.  They’ve received many accolades over the years and while it’s a great location during the summer and fall months, the Lodge is open year round.  From kayaking and forest bathing during the warmer months to snowshoeing in winter.

The indoor space is beautiful with many areas to unwind, rejuvenate and relax, including their beautiful rooms and relaxing spa.

Three meals are included in TREE Restaurant and Bar where the Chef focuses on naturally-raised meats, fish, and organic, locally grown vegetables.  The menu also reflects some of these sources.   Having been back there over the summer it was a great time to meander around the property and I love the gardens that are on property as you know the items for TREE are being sourced from there when available.

Rancho la Puerta, Tecate, Mexico

Take the time to ‘meander the paths’ at the Ranch and you might just find your life will open up to unlimited possibilities.

That’s what happened for me and Rancho remains one of my most beloved wellness resorts.  They offer an abundance of fitness classes, hiking opportunities for the beginner to advanced, cooking demos, lectures and plenty of options for pampering in the health centers. Meals are nourishing, vegetarian and simply delicious.
If you love to cook or want to learn more about healthy cooking then a hands-on cooking class at La Cocina Que Canta is for you and a ‘must do hike’ is the Organic Breakfast Hike.  And, one of my favorite activities is the Crystal Bowls Sound Healing – be sure to look for it on the schedule.

Rosewood Miramar Beach, Montecito, CA

The Alpine Peppermint Foot Treatment was conceived to help guests refresh and reinvigorate tired legs and feet after a season of constant shopping, travel and festivities. This treatment combines a peppermint-infused salt scrub with an alpine herbal acupressure massage for a treat guests will treasure. Offered a la carte or as part of the resort’s newly launched Holiday De-Stress Package, which also features additional limited-time spa offerings including a calming Silent Night Scrub and Massage, the treatment is available exclusively during the month of December.  Visit Rosewood Hotels, Miramar Beach – Sense Spa for more details.
